Occupational therapy can make a real difference when daily tasks feel hard or take more effort than they should. Miss Ross supports clients with practical assessments of daily living skills. This often looks at things like getting through morning routines, using tools and everyday items, and building steadier habits over time. In many cases, the goal is to help you do more things you need to do, with less stress and less strain.


Sometimes the best step is not trying harder, but adjusting the setup. Miss Ross can recommend adaptive equipment to make tasks easier and safer. That might include options for dressing, eating, grooming, or getting around more comfortably. The aim is simple: reduce the small barriers that add up each day.


Fine motor skills also come up a lot in OT work. Miss Ross helps with techniques for improving fine motor control. This can support skills like handwriting, using cutlery, managing fasteners, and doing activities that rely on hands working together. At times, progress is gradual. Still, small changes can help a person feel more confident and capable.


Along with therapy tasks, Miss Ross works on personalised exercise programs. These are designed to suit the person’s needs, so they can build strength, movement, and comfort in a steady way. The exercises are usually tied to real life, not just done for the sake of it. Over time, this can help with endurance too, especially for people who get tired easily.
